Why does standardized equipment lower honey bee winter loss? Master Large-Scale Beekeeping Success


Operational consistency creates biological stability. Large-scale operations achieve lower winter loss rates by utilizing specialized management systems that enforce rigorous precision in colony care. By standardizing equipment and protocols, these operations eliminate variables, ensuring effective Varroa mite control, precise supplemental feeding, and accurate health assessments.

Winter survival is rarely a matter of luck; it is a result of rigorous protocol. Professional management systems and standardized gear reduce operational friction, allowing beekeepers to focus entirely on the precise biological interventions required to keep colonies alive during the dormant season.

The Mechanics of Operational Consistency

Precision in Pest Control

The primary driver of winter loss is often the Varroa mite. Large-scale systems integrate strict monitoring schedules that remove guesswork from the equation.

By relying on data rather than intuition, these operations ensure treatments are applied at the exact moment they are most effective. This prevents mite populations from compromising the colony's health right before the critical winter period.

Strategic Resource Management

Starvation is a preventable cause of winter mortality. Specialized management systems allow for the precise tracking of supplemental feeding.

Instead of generic feeding schedules, these systems help managers assess exactly when natural pollen and nectar reserves are insufficient. This ensures colonies enter winter with the specific caloric density needed to survive until spring.

Streamlining Health Assessments

Standardized equipment eliminates the logistical friction of mismatched components. This creates a uniform environment where deviations in colony health are immediately obvious.

With standardized facilities, managers can rapidly assess hundreds of colonies without wasting time on equipment maintenance or adjustments. This efficiency frees up time for the critical task of evaluating colony strength and vitality.

The Role of Equipment in Proactive Care

Reducing Management Redundancies

Standardization drastically reduces "management redundancies"—the wasted effort spent dealing with inefficient workflows. When every piece of equipment is uniform, labor is directed solely toward husbandry.

This efficiency effectively inhibits colony decline. It ensures that no hive is neglected due to time constraints or logistical complexity.

Enabling Deep Inspections

The use of specialized protective consumables, such as high-quality suits and veils, creates a safe barrier against stings. This safety is functional, not just comfortable.

It empowers personnel to perform regular, deep inspections without hesitation. This proactive access allows for the timely detection of pests and diseases, enabling interventions long before the winter freeze makes management impossible.

Understanding the Trade-offs

The Cost of Rigid Standardization

While standardization reduces loss, it requires a significant upfront investment in uniform equipment and proprietary management systems. This capital intensity creates a high barrier to entry that is not feasible for every beekeeper.

The Risk of Systemic Error

Relying heavily on a single standardized protocol carries a "single point of failure" risk. If a management protocol is flawed—for example, a miscalculation in a feeding formula—it affects every colony in the operation simultaneously.
